Stillwater Lake

Part of the Greater Halifax metropolitan area, Stillwater Lake is a community within Halifax, Nova Scotia.

Transportation

This part of Halifax is very car friendly. Most homes for sale are a rather short drive from the nearest highway, and parking is generally easy. It is at times difficult to commute by bicycle in this part of the municipality as cyclists are faced with a significant amount of hills, and there are very few bike lanes. Walking is also not very practical for property owners in Stillwater Lake as very few day-to-day errands can be run without a vehicle.

Services

There are no high schools and no primary schools in Stillwater Lake. In addition, daycares are not plentiful and thus not always within walking distance. In terms of eating, some house buyers in Stillwater Lake may be able to reach the nearest supermarket as pedestrians, while others will have to turn to another means of transportation.

Character

Home buyers who prefer a calm ambience will enjoy Stillwater Lake. There are around 10 parks nearby for residents to discover, which makes it easy to reach them. This community is also especially quiet, as the streets are very calm.

Housing

Homeowners occupy nearly 95% of the units in the community while the rest are rented. The housing stock of this part of the municipality is composed predominantly of single detached homes and row houses. Roughly half of properties in this area were built between 1990 and 2000, while many of the remaining buildings were built in the 1980s and the 2000s. There is a higher proportion of three bedroom homes in this area.
